Saladworks Intros Interactive Menus for Guests with Allergies

8/30/2012
Saladworks has implemented the new Interactive Allergy Menu from Gipsee, Inc. The Interactive Allergy Menu feature is a pop-up utility window that can be conveniently accessed by Saladworks customers on the restaurant chain’s main website under the ‘Allergen Menu’ label.
 
Using this function, customized by Gipsee for Saladworks, a customer selects foods/ ingredients that they may be allergic to or wish to avoid for various reasons and immediately view menu options at Saladworks that do not contain those restrictions. Customers can choose from hundreds of combinations of items to be avoided including, but not limited to the major eight allergen groups.
The system performs a thorough last-ingredient level analysis on menu items and takes into consideration product aliases and derivatives. The system eliminates the need for restaurants to analyze menu items manually and “mark” them by major allergen groups. Other benefits include reduction of customer service inquiries regarding allergy and ingredient information from concerned customers.
 
Customers may also select Vegan or Vegetarian options and immediately see available choices from existing Saladworks menus.
